Noteworthy.. based on yesterdays discussion.
Leafs Fan
@RnRGoalie
·
3h
@CapFriendly
if a team picked up Bogosian on waivers would the 5.14 count against their cap or just the 1.3 or so of the daily cap hit remaining?
CapFriendly
@CapFriendly
·
2h
They’d be responsible for the prorated amount of his cap hit based on number of days remaining in the season. So roughly $1.38M. - TheSabresTaco
This is exactly why I say it's misrepresented. The question confuses daily (which is always expressed in annual form, 5.14m) and total cap hits (that no one looks at, sum of 5.14/days). It leads people to think that Bogo's daily cap hit, in the typical annual terms that everyone looks at on their site, is lower. It doesn't change.
